Hi. I have a problem with getting CCI value for 1,2,3,4,5 M5 candles. Here is the picture: As you can see, during historical test, the actual CCI value of the last M5 candle differs. Candle #1 on the historical test has CCI= -25.33 but in VJF CCI = -69,34 Candle №2 is OK Candle #3 has the same problem as Candle #1 Candle #4 on historical test has the CCI value of Candle #3 in VJF Candle #5 has the same problem as #1 and #3 Candle #6 on historical test has the CCI value of Candle #4 in VJF Is it a Bug or I am doing something wrong?

Hello Yogurt I dont see here any bug, becouse you compare on your screenshoots the values from shift = 1 with shift = 0 from Visual JForex. Shift 0 - means the last candle, 1 - means previous candle.

So the candle #1 on historical test must be the same as shift 0 in Visual forex. Hello again Actually the strategy works with correct values, but the problem exists. In some cases the values in debug view for Visual JForex Interface has incorrect values, it means that you see the wrong values in Interface, but inside system it has the correct value. This issue is already known, to fix it is quite difficult, but anyway we will do improvements to solve it, as much as possible. So the values in Visual JForex Interface not always updates as it should be. You can check it with your strategy adding trading signals, and then check it on the charts.

I mean that the CCI values in Visual JForex builder or viewer can be incorrect, the probability of this incorrect show increased when the strategy works on historical tester. Those values can be correct, and they are ussually correct in Realtime running. Technically this happens due that viewer cant process so fast the values from Visual JForex Processor. yogurt wrote: Can you please take one of my pictures and mark the correct and incorrect values on it? No, I can't - some values can be correct and some not.
